Remarks & Notes 
A Dakota, Missouri Valley & Western “corn train” rolls southbound approaching Bismark just north of Arnold, North Dakota, over the DMV&W’s Missouri Valley Subdivision on August 29, 2018. The unit train is powered by a pair of EMD SD60Fs that were acquired from Canadian National in October 2017, and were still retain their CN colors. Interestingly, Nos. 5500 and 5501, built at London in 1985 as testbed prototypes, are the earliest 60 Series built. Their builder’s plates are stamped SD50AF, but the 710-powered cowls are considered SD60Fs.
